Vintage original pre-owned 1967 Guild D-50.
Appropriately named the "Bluegrass Special" the D50 is know for it's booming, rich & bright tone.
Purchased directly out of Woodstock, NY from someone who had owned the guitar for 50 years! This baby has seen some jam sessions - and she's ready for more.
Original beautifully aged Spruce top and Brazilian Rosewood back and sides.
Tone is to die for. Super sweet and warm, tone that Brazilian Rosewood is so well known for, you can really hear it in this guitar's tone.
Neck is straight and neck angle is good. Guitar plays with a good action and no buzz or issues.
There are several repaired cracks both on the top and the back. There is a very small repaired patch as well.
Someone wrote over the numbers on the label inside a different serial number, the correct serial number is etched in the headstock of the guitar. It dates the guitar correctly to 1967.
Comes with a good hardshell case.
